Znaczenie planowania sprintów w metodologiach Agile

Zdjęcie współpracowniczki – Sarah LaoyanSarah Laoyan
23 stycznia 2026
4 min czytania
facebookx-twitterlinkedin
The importance of sprint planning in Agile methodologies article banner image
Szablony
Obejrzyj prezentację

Podsumowanie

Planowanie sprintu to etap w metodologiach Agile, w którym zespoły decydują, które zadania zostaną ukończone w nadchodzącym sprincie. Dowiedz się, jak łatwo rozpocząć planowanie sprintów i jak utrzymać proces Agile w porządku dla swojego zespołu.

Planowanie sprintu jest ważnym procesem w metodologiach Agile. Jeśli właściciele produktów lub Scrum Master nie poświęcą czasu na zaplanowanie nadchodzącej pracy, członkowie zespołu mogą mieć trudności ze zrozumieniem, na czym powinni się skupić, zwłaszcza jeśli istnieją jakiekolwiek zależności między bieżącymi i nadchodzącymi zadaniami.

Oto kilka sposobów na uporządkowanie planowania sprintu i sprawne prowadzenie spotkania poświęconego planowaniu sprintu.

Czym jest planowanie sprintu?

Planowanie sprintu to etap w metodologiach Agile, w którym zespół decyduje, które zadania zostaną ukończone w nadchodzącym sprincie i w jaki sposób ta praca zostanie wykonana. Spotkanie poświęcone planowaniu sprintu to spotkanie, które ma na celu zaplanowanie kolejnego sprintu. W zależności od zastosowanej metodologii, spotkanie to jest często prowadzone przez właściciela produktu lub Scrum Mastera

Podczas spotkania poświęconego planowaniu sprintu właściciele produktów lub Scrum Masterzy wybierają konkretne elementy z backlogu produktu, które odpowiadają celom wyznaczonym na dany sprint. Decyzje te są podejmowane we współpracy z zespołem programistycznym lub zespołem Scrum, aby dokładnie wiedzieć, jakie zadania będą realizowane w następnym sprincie. Programiści w zespole mogą pomóc w określeniu konkretnych umiejętności, w których są skuteczni, i określić swoją przepustowość na następny sprint.

Backlog produktu a backlog sprintu

Mówiąc o backlogu, należy rozróżnić backlog produktu i backlog sprintu. Backlog produktu zawiera wszystkie zadania, które należy wykonać w związku z konkretnym produktem. Backlog sprintu to wszystko, co należy ukończyć w ramach konkretnego sprintu.
[Stary interfejs użytkownika produktu] Planowanie sprintu w Asanie – projekt backlogu sprintu w widoku tablicy Kanban (tablice)
Darmowy szablon planowania sprintu

Kluczowe aspekty planowania sprintu

Planowanie nowego sprintu nigdy nie jest nauką ścisłą i wymaga wspólnego zrozumienia między członkami zespołu, aby było ono skuteczne. Planowanie sprintu następuje po retrospekcji sprintu, czyli czasie, w którym członkowie zespołu analizują poprzedni sprint. Zwykle odbywa się ona na koniec sprintu.

Czym jest retrospekcja sprintu?

Retrospekcja sprintu to spotkanie poświęcone refleksji nad wynikami poprzedniego sprintu. Celem retrospekcji sprintu jest określenie działań, które można było wykonać lepiej w poprzednim sprincie, i wykorzystanie tych wniosków w nadchodzącym sprincie.Darmowy szablon retrospekcji sprintu

Istnieją trzy główne elementy, które należy wziąć pod uwagę podczas wybierania przez Ciebie i członków zespołu kolejnych elementów z backlogu sprintu do ukończenia. 

  • Co: jest to cel, który chcesz osiągnąć podczas sprintu. Wszystkie elementy wybrane z backlogu projektu powinny być związane z celem nadchodzącego sprintu. W większości przypadków cel sprintu jest powiązany z celem nadrzędnym, takim jak OKR

  • Jak: jest to praca, którą należy wykonać, aby ukończyć elementy z backlogu, w tym konkretne strategie, które zastosuje zespół. Członkowie zespołu współpracują ze Scrum Masterami i właścicielami produktu, aby ustalić, czy istnieje konkretny sposób, w jaki elementy backlogu sprintu muszą zostać ukończone. Wszystko to jest uwzględnione w planowaniu sprintu. Dzięki temu, gdy sprint jest w toku, cały zespół Scruma dokładnie wie, co i jak musi zrobić. 

  • Kto: to grupa osób, które pracują nad konkretnymi elementami backlogu. „Kto” jest kluczowym elementem sesji planowania sprintu, ponieważ zapobiega nakładaniu się pracy i zapewnia, że praca wpisana do backlogu sprintu nie przekracza pojemności zespołu. Wskazanie osoby odpowiedzialnej za każde zadanie daje również kluczowym interesariuszom jasny punkt kontaktowy dla każdego elementu w backlogu sprintu.

Jak przygotować się na spotkanie dotyczące planowania sprintu

Przygotowanie się do spotkania poświęconego planowaniu sprintu jest łatwe, o ile wykonasz kilka prostych kroków. Oto trzy wskazówki, dzięki którym spotkanie poświęcone planowaniu sprintu za każdym razem przebiegnie sprawnie.

1. Upewnij się, że Twój zespół ma jasno określonego lidera

Jedną z zalet zarządzania projektami metodą Agile jest to, że w proces ten wpisany jest wyraźny lider. Właściciel produktu lub Scrum Master często są liderami zespołów programistycznych Agile. 

Liderzy Agile zarządzają planowaniem sprintów, organizują elementy backlogu produktu i dbają o to, aby cały zespół Scrum pracował zgodnie z harmonogramem sprintu. Zapewniają również, że pojemność zespołu jest łatwa do zarządzania. Jeśli zauważą, że jeden z członków zespołu ma zbyt dużo pracy, to do nich należy znalezienie rozwiązania, które pomoże tej osobie robić postępy bez nadmiernego obciążenia. 

Przeczytaj: Kim jest Scrum Master i czym się zajmuje?

2. Regularnie uzupełniaj backlog

Regularne aktualizowanie backlogu produktu to łatwy sposób na zachowanie przejrzystości i zapewnienie, że zespół skupia się na właściwych zadaniach. Ponieważ zespoły Agile przeprowadzają dwutygodniowe sprinty, menedżerowie produktu mogą dwa razy w miesiącu poświęcić trochę czasu na udoskonalenie backlogu produktu. 

Celem dopracowania backlogu produktu jest przygotowanie każdego elementu w backlogu, aby był gotowy do opracowania. Jeśli w backlogu znajdują się elementy, które mają niejasne historie lub wymagają dużo pracy, obowiązkiem lidera zespołu jest upewnienie się, że każdy z tych elementów jest gotowy do opracowania. Jeśli historia użytkownika jest zbyt niejasna, może on współpracować z osobą, która utworzyła element backlogu, aby uzyskać więcej szczegółów. Jeśli element wymaga dużego nakładu pracy, można go podzielić na mniejsze elementy. 

Dzięki temu retrospekcja sprintu i sesja planowania sprintu mogą przebiegać sprawniej. Jeśli backlog produktu jest regularnie aktualizowany, lider zespołu będzie już wiedział, które zadania należy wykonać.

3. Skup się na funkcjonalności, a nie tylko na zadaniach

Metodologia Agile kładzie duży nacisk na wkład i satysfakcję klienta. Jednym z powszechnych sposobów, w jaki zespoły to uwzględniają, są historie użytkowników. Historie użytkowników to ogólne wyjaśnienia dotyczące tego, jak powinien funkcjonować produkt końcowy z perspektywy klienta. Dzięki temu członkowie zespołu mogą opracowywać unikalne rozwiązania, które przynoszą korzyści klientowi końcowemu, a nie tylko odhaczać kolejne zadania na liście rzeczy do zrobienia. 

Przeczytaj: Jak stosować metodologie Agile – poradnik dla początkujących

Korzyści z planowania sprintów

Chociaż metodologia Agile jest stosowana głównie w tworzeniu oprogramowania, nie jest ona ograniczona do zespołów programistycznych. Każdy zespół może korzystać z metodologii Agile, a co za tym idzie, z planowania sprintów. Oto kilka sposobów, w jakie planowanie sprintów może pomóc Twojemu zespołowi w osiągnięciu celów.  

Większa koncentracja

Gdy członkowie zespołu mają jasno określony obraz tego, jak będzie wyglądał ich dwutygodniowy sprint, nie ma miejsca na inne projekty, które mogłyby im przeszkadzać. Każdy członek zespołu ma coś, na czym musi się skupić przez te dwa tygodnie, a kiedy cały zespół ukończy każdą część, główne inicjatywy zostaną ukończone szybciej. 

Taki poziom skupienia jest główną strukturą Scrum i Agile. Określenie obszaru, na którym każdy członek zespołu powinien się skupić, pomaga wykonać dużą ilość pracy bez rozpraszania się na mniej istotne zadania. 

Większa przejrzystość

W spotkaniach poświęconych planowaniu sprintu uczestniczy zazwyczaj cały zespół Scrum lub Agile. Włączenie wszystkich w spotkanie sprawia, że nikt nie ma pytań dotyczących tego, nad czym pracują inni. W rezultacie jest mniej prawdopodobne, że zespół będzie powielać pracę, ponieważ wszyscy razem planują sprint.

Zespoły Scrumowe mają również wspólną definicję tego, co oznacza „ukończone” zadanie. Oznacza to, że wszystkie zadania muszą spełniać wszystkie kryteria określone przez zespół dla każdego elementu backlogu, zanim zostaną oznaczone jako „ukończone”.

Zespoły wykonują pracę o wyższej jakości

Planowanie sprintów, które obejmuje historie użytkowników i pozwala członkom zespołu skupić się na konkretnych zadaniach, pomaga zespołowi wykonywać pracę o wyższej jakości. Dzięki planowaniu sprintów członkowie zespołu mają bardzo jasne zrozumienie tego, co należy zrobić i jak mogą iść naprzód, aby opracować właściwe rozwiązanie skomplikowanych problemów. 

Uprość planowanie sprintów dzięki narzędziu do zarządzania pracą

Aby utrzymać dobrą organizację zespołu Agile, utwórz strukturę Scruma w narzędziu do zarządzania pracą. Korzystanie z narzędzia takiego jak Asana może pomóc w śledzeniu kluczowych punktów historii i pojemności zespołu, a także w utrzymaniu porządku w backlogu sprintu. 

Darmowy szablon planowania sprintu

Powiązane zasoby

Szablon

Meeting agenda template